In my experience, it sounds like you just need new handles.  I came across the same 
problem in February.  But mine was much worse...  Both driver AND passenger door 
handles broke off at the same time!  I attributed it to 25 year old cheap plastic and 
the sub zero temperatures at the time. (The car was outside for a day so we could 
clean the garage.)  I had to wedge the window down and pull up the handle from the 
inside with a hanger.  That sucked!  But, I ordered the metal handles and installed 
them using the instructions in the workshop handbook.  The whole proccess, both 
doors, took about an hour and a half (Minus the time spent breaking into the car...)  
Let me know if you have any questions...  If not, I'm sure DMCH can send you a copy 
of the instructions with your new handles.
